# BRPOP

> Pop from the tail of a list, blocking until an element arrives.

Use `BRPOP` to pop an element from the tail of the first non-empty list, blocking until one has an element or the timeout expires.

It is the blocking form of [`RPOP`](/redis/commands/list/rpop) and behaves like [`BLPOP`](/redis/commands/list/blpop) in every other respect: several keys are checked in the order given, the reply names the key the element came from, the timeout is in seconds and may be fractional with `0` meaning wait forever, and clients blocked on the same key are served in the order they started waiting.

Producers pushing with [`LPUSH`](/redis/commands/list/lpush) and consumers waiting with `BRPOP` form the classic first-in, first-out worker queue.

## Syntax

```redis
BRPOP <key> [<key> ...] <timeout>
```

## Arguments

| Argument | Required | Repeatable | Description |
| --- | --- | --- | --- |
| `<key>` | Yes | Yes | Redis key targeted by the command. |
| `<timeout>` | Yes | No | Seconds to block; `0` blocks indefinitely. |

## Important points

- A blocking form holds the request until data arrives or its timeout expires. Set the client/network timeout longer than the command timeout.

## Response

The reply reports the result of the operation. Error replies have the same shape in RESP2 and RESP3 and are surfaced as exceptions by the SDKs below.

| Protocol | Reply |
| --- | --- |
| RESP2 | Null bulk string or null array, or two-element key/value array |
| RESP3 | Null, or two-element key/value array |

## Examples

TCP examples use the TLS `REDIS_URL` from the Upstash console. REST examples use `UPSTASH_REDIS_REST_URL` and `UPSTASH_REDIS_REST_TOKEN`.

<AccordionGroup>

<Accordion title="Redis CLI" icon="terminal">

```bash
BRPOP my-key 1.5
```

<Accordion title="ioredis" icon="node-js" iconType="brands">

```ts
import Redis from "ioredis";

const redis = new Redis(process.env.REDIS_URL!);
const result = await redis.brpop("my-key", "1.5");
console.log(result);
```

</Accordion>

<Accordion title="node-redis" icon="node-js" iconType="brands">

```ts
import { createClient } from "redis";

const client = await createClient({ url: process.env.REDIS_URL })
  .on("error", console.error)
  .connect();
const result = await client.brPop("my-key", 1.5);
console.log(result);
```

</Accordion>

<Accordion title="redis-py" icon="python" iconType="brands">

```python
import os
import redis

client = redis.from_url(os.environ["REDIS_URL"])
result = client.brpop(["my-key"], timeout=1.5)
print(result)
```
